The Springboks have released two Springboks to get game time for the Vodacom Bulls against the All Blacks at Loftus Versfeld on Saturday.
Hooker Johan Grobbelaar and loose forward Elrigh Louw will play off the bench as they have had just a single training session with the Bulls after travelling back from Argentina with the Boks.
“It’s great to have them with us, and we’re looking forward to the challenge,” said coach Johan Ackermann.
The unlucky players to drop out of the Bulls’ match 23 are hooker Jaundre Schoeman and loose forward Mpilo Gumede.
